Frequently Asked Questions about Jersey City
How much are Studio apartments in Jersey City?
There are currently 6,090 Studio Apartments in Jersey City with rent ranges from $1,000 to $10,500 with an average price of $3,325.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Jersey City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Jersey City ranges from $1,300 to $22,080 with an average monthly rent of $3,937.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Jersey City c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Jersey City range from $1,650 to $30,135.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,784.
How expensive are Jersey City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 1,231 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Jersey City on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,900 to $24,633 - averaging $4,893 for the location.
